Lines Matching defs:env
81 static void setNodeName(JNIEnv* env, jobject, jlong nodePtr, jstring nameStr) {
83 const char* nodeName = env->GetStringUTFChars(nameStr, NULL);
85 env->ReleaseStringUTFChars(nameStr, nodeName);
102 static int draw(JNIEnv* env, jobject, jlong treePtr, jlong canvasPtr,
107 GraphicsJNI::jrect_to_rect(env, jrect, &rect);
153 static jboolean getFullPathProperties(JNIEnv* env, jobject, jlong fullPathPtr,
158 env->SetByteArrayRegion(outProperties, 0, length, reinterpret_cast<int8_t*>(&pathProperties));
162 static jboolean getGroupProperties(JNIEnv* env, jobject, jlong groupPtr,
167 env->SetFloatArrayRegion(outProperties, 0, length, reinterpret_cast<float*>(&groupProperties));
178 static void setPathString(JNIEnv* env, jobject, jlong pathPtr, jstring inputStr,
181 const char* pathString = env->GetStringUTFChars(inputStr, NULL);
187 doThrowIAE(env, result.failureMessage.c_str());
190 env->ReleaseStringUTFChars(inputStr, pathString);
413 int register_android_graphics_drawable_VectorDrawable(JNIEnv* env) {
414 return RegisterMethodsOrDie(env, "android/graphics/drawable/VectorDrawable", gMethods, NELEM(gMethods));